Citra模拟器终极指南:5分钟快速上手3DS游戏体验
【免费下载链接】citraA Nintendo 3DS Emulator项目地址: https://gitcode.com/GitHub_Trending/ci/citra
想要在电脑上畅玩任天堂3DS游戏吗?Citra模拟器就是你的最佳选择!这款强大的开源模拟器让你无需购买实体设备就能体验3DS游戏的魅力。本文将为你提供完整的Citra安装和使用指南,即使是新手也能在5分钟内轻松上手。
🎮 Citra模拟器是什么?
Citra是一款专门为任天堂3DS游戏设计的开源模拟器,它允许你在Windows、macOS和Linux系统上运行3DS游戏。想象一下,在电脑大屏幕上体验《精灵宝可梦》、《塞尔达传说》等经典游戏,是不是很酷?
注意:本项目是Citra的PabloMK7分支版本,目前开发工作已在Azahar Emulator上继续进行。
📦 快速开始:获取Citra源代码
第一步:克隆项目仓库
打开你的终端(Windows用户可以使用Git Bash或PowerShell),执行以下命令:
git clone https://gitcode.com/GitHub_Trending/ci/citra.git这个命令会将Citra模拟器的源代码下载到你的本地电脑。
第二步:进入项目目录
cd citra现在你已经成功获取了Citra模拟器的源代码!🎉
🔧 编译与安装指南
Windows用户安装步骤
安装必要工具
- 下载并安装Visual Studio 2019或更高版本
- 安装CMake(版本3.14或更高)
- 确保安装了Git
配置编译环境
mkdir build && cd build cmake .. -G "Visual Studio 16 2019" -A x64开始编译
- 打开生成的.sln文件
- 选择Release配置
- 点击"生成解决方案"
macOS用户安装步骤
安装Homebrew(如果尚未安装)
/b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"安装依赖库
brew install cmake qt5编译项目
mkdir build && cd build cmake .. -DCMAKE_PREFIX_PATH=/usr/local/opt/qt5 make -j4
Linux用户安装步骤
安装依赖包
# Ubuntu/Debian sudo apt-get install build-essential cmake libboost-all-dev libssl-dev libsdl2-dev qtbase5-dev qt5-qmake # Fedora sudo dnf install gcc-c++ cmake boost-devel openssl-devel SDL2-devel qt5-qtbase-devel编译项目
mkdir build && cd build cmake .. make -j$(nproc)
🎯 首次运行与配置
启动Citra模拟器
编译完成后,你会找到可执行文件:
- Windows:
build/src/citra/citra.exe - macOS/Linux:
build/src/citra/citra
首次运行时,Citra会引导你完成基本配置:
- 设置游戏目录:选择存放3DS游戏ROM的文件夹
- 配置控制器:支持键盘、手柄等多种输入设备
- 图形设置:根据你的电脑性能调整分辨率等参数
加载你的第一个游戏
- 点击"文件" → "加载文件"
- 选择你的3DS游戏文件(.3ds或.cia格式)
- 等待游戏加载完成
- 开始你的3DS游戏之旅!
⚙️ 优化设置提升体验
图形设置优化
- 分辨率缩放:根据电脑性能选择1x-4x分辨率
- 纹理过滤:启用各向异性过滤提升画面质量
- 抗锯齿:开启MSAA减少锯齿边缘
性能优化技巧
- 关闭垂直同步获得更高帧率
- 调整音频延迟设置减少音画不同步
- 使用合适的着色器缓存配置
❓ 常见问题解答
Q: Citra支持哪些游戏?
A: Citra支持大多数3DS游戏,包括《精灵宝可梦X/Y》、《塞尔达传说:时之笛3D》、《动物森友会》等热门作品。
Q: 需要什么配置才能流畅运行?
A: 建议配置:四核CPU、8GB内存、支持OpenGL 3.3的显卡。具体需求因游戏而异。
Q: 游戏ROM从哪里获取?
A: 你需要拥有正版3DS游戏并自行提取ROM文件。请遵守当地版权法律。
Q: 遇到黑屏或崩溃怎么办?
A: 尝试更新显卡驱动、检查游戏文件完整性,或在Citra社区寻求帮助。
📚 进阶功能探索
联机游戏功能
Citra支持本地网络联机,让你和朋友一起玩多人游戏!只需确保所有玩家在同一局域网内,并配置正确的网络设置。
金手指与修改
Citra内置金手指支持,可以修改游戏数据、解锁隐藏内容。但请注意适度使用,以免影响游戏体验。
存档管理
你可以轻松备份和恢复游戏存档,再也不怕存档丢失了!
🚀 加入社区获取帮助
Citra拥有活跃的开发者社区和用户群体。如果你遇到问题或想了解更多高级功能,可以:
- 查看项目文档和Wiki
- 参与GitHub上的讨论
- 加入Discord社区交流经验
💡 使用小贴士
- 定期更新:Citra仍在积极开发中,定期更新可以获得更好的兼容性和性能
- 备份重要文件:定期备份你的游戏存档和设置
- 尝试不同版本:如果某个游戏在最新版有问题,可以尝试之前的稳定版本
- 分享你的经验:在社区分享你的设置和优化技巧,帮助其他用户
🎉 开始你的3DS游戏之旅吧!
现在你已经掌握了Citra模拟器的完整使用指南。从克隆源代码到优化设置,每一步都为你详细讲解。无论是重温经典还是探索新作,Citra都能为你带来出色的游戏体验。
记住,模拟器的目的是让更多人体验优秀的游戏作品。请支持正版游戏,尊重开发者的劳动成果。祝你游戏愉快!🎮
温馨提示:游戏虽好,但也要注意合理安排时间,保持健康的生活方式哦!
【免费下载链接】citraA Nintendo 3DS Emulator项目地址: https://gitcode.com/GitHub_Trending/ci/citra
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考